The RGB values for Reptile Revenge are (93, 81, 30), providing a combination of red: 93, green: 81, and blue: 30. In HSL format, it has a hue of 49.00°, saturation of 51.00%, and lightness of 24.00%.
The HSV representation includes a hue of 49.00°, saturation of 68.00%, and value of 36.00%. Its CMYK composition is cyan: 0.00%, magenta: 13.00%, yellow: 68.00%, and black: 64.00%.
The calculated luminance of #5d511e is 0.083, offering a brightness level suitable for various design requirements.
This color is not part of the web-safe color palette. The closest web-safe color to this is the color HEX #666633. Its contrast ratio is 2.66:1 against black and 7.89:1 against white. It works well on light backgrounds but may be challenging on darker ones.
